    5 PROS AND CONS OF USING INVISIBLE BRACES

    Invisible braces in Singapore are one of the known services in dental clinics because of their benefits. But like other things, it also has disadvantages that you need to know. Checking them was one of the things I did not do, so there are things I did not expect would happen. Avoid experiencing the same by researching, especially if you get confused between metal and invisible. To help you, here are some of the advantages and disadvantages I learned:

    PRO: NO ONE WILL EASILY NOTICE THAT YOU ARE WEARING IT

    No one will notice you are wearing invisible braces, considering the name. It does not have colour, unlike the rubbers used on metal braces. You will be more confident to smile at the camera because of this. It is one of the many reasons I chose this service.

    CON: YOU NEED TO FOLLOW THE TIME WHEN TO WEAR IT

    Wearing the invisible brace means you need to follow the number of hours you will wear it. In your first weeks, wear it for at least 22 hours. I followed this rule because my dentist told me my teeth needed to adjust with the brace. It was hard at first because I could not eat anything I liked.

    PRO: IT CAN FIX DIFFERENT DENTAL PROBLEMS

    The purpose of wearing braces is to fix dental concerns and make you confident in showing your teeth. But before getting this service, ask a professional first about what you need to do and what problems it fixes. My younger sister also needed one, but the one we talked to was a pediatric dentist in Singapore.

    CON: INVISIBLE BRACES CAN BE COSTLY

    Braces can be costly, whether you will have a metal or an invisible one. It was one of the things we asked the dentist before getting their services, and you should do the same. If you are not on a tight budget, check the scaling and polishing services.

    PRO: YOU CAN REMOVE IT ANYTIME NEEDED

    Another good thing about this is you can remove it anytime. However, you must know when to wear it again because it can affect the result. You might also notice that the improvements come slower.
